

artgeistWall Mural Leaves 173x124 in - Peel and Stick Self-Adhesive Wallpaper Removable Large Sticker Foil Wall Decor Print Picture Image Design Nature Botanical Jungle Banana Plant b-A-0834-a-a
Trustpilot
5 days ago
2 months ago
1 month ago
1 month ago